A little more information on Cheltenham

Olde worlde England is best exemplified by Stow-on-the-Wold, the highest town in the Cotswolds and a former Iron Age fort. Since the 12th century, this historic market town has hosted numerous fairs. Currently, it hosts a biannual Gypsy Horse Fair, craft fairs, and a monthly Farmers' market. The large market square is bordered by a beautiful collection of Cotswold stone townhouses, antique stores, tea rooms, traditional pubs, award-winning restaurants, and its very own cricket museum. It has an ancient cross at one end and the village stocks at the other. From Stow's centre, you may take a variety of strolls and bike rides through the picturesque Cotswolds countryside. The Macmillan Way, Heart of England Way, Gloucestershire Way, and Monarch's Way all pass by the town. One of the most well-known Cotswold villages is Bourton-on-the-Water, also referred to as the "Venice of the Cotswolds" due to the River Windrush's path through the town. The village is situated in an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. Moreton-in-Marsh, a Saxon market town, and Broadway, a classic English village, are both nearby and make for a fun day trip. Architecturally speaking, the most complete Regency town in England is Cheltenham (20 miles away). It is a resort town with an amazing selection of stores, theatres, restaurants, and bars. In March, it hosts a horse-racing festival that includes the Gold Cup steeplechase. It hosts festivals for literature, jazz, classical music, science, and food and drink at various times of the year. The oldest university city in England, Oxford, often known as "The City of Dreaming Spires," is home to 38 colleges, half of which date back to before 1600, the oldest university classroom, the Bodleian Library, the Ashmolean and Pitt Rivers Museums, and the Botanic Gardens. Stow-on-the-Wold is the perfect starting point because it is close to Stratford-upon-Avon, Bath, Worcester, and the maritime city of Gloucester.
